Sec. 1. As used in this chapter, “buildings and grounds” means the property that:

(1) lies east of a line running north and south and tangent to the most easterly point on the circular drive of the Indiana Veterans’ Home;

(2) contains approximately six (6) acres; and

(3) includes those buildings of the home that:

(A) were in the original group of buildings constructed at the home; and

(B) are known as the Administration Building, the Lawrie Library, and the Commandant’s Residence.

[Pre-1995 Recodification Citation: 14-6-27-1.]

As added by P.L.1-1995, SEC.13.
